In 2019, Adidas Netherlands implemented SDL Tridion as its Content Management solution for adidas.nl. SDL Tridion is deployed to centralize web content authoring and template driven site delivery on the public website, and to manage content lifecycle and digital assets consistent with Content Management capabilities. The implementation positions SDL Tridion as the primary platform for editorial publishing, component reuse, and multilingual content distribution for the adidas.nl domain. Configuration focuses on template governance and staged publishing to maintain site consistency and brand control.
Operational coverage is centered on the adidas.nl website, with day to day use by marketing and digital content teams who manage editorial workflows and approvals. Governance and workflow design emphasize centralized editorial control, approval gates, and reusable content components to streamline web publishing processes. SDL Tridion is described as the core Content Management application for Adidas Netherlands web content operations, aligning application functionality with web content management and editorial governance.

In 2020, Adidas Netherlands implemented Salesforce Commerce Cloud to power the customer-facing storefront on adidas.nl. Salesforce Commerce Cloud was provisioned as the primary eCommerce platform for the Netherlands site, delivering unified storefront capabilities and standard online commerce workflows. The deployment centers on product catalog and content management, online checkout and cart flows, merchandising and promotions, and customer experience personalization typical for eCommerce platforms.
The implementation operates as the site-level commerce layer embedded in web operations, supporting digital commerce, merchandising, marketing, and online sales functions for Adidas Netherlands. Configuration efforts emphasized storefront templates, catalog structure, pricing and promotion configuration, and front-end experience orchestration to align merchandising and content cadences. Governance was managed through centralized eCommerce operations coordinating site-level release and content update cycles to maintain the adidas.nl storefront.

Adidas Netherlands SCM

In 2016, Adidas Netherlands deployed LLamasoft Supply Chain Guru as a central tool in its Supply Chain Management environment to provide senior management with consolidated visibility into European supply chain availability and delivery performance. The implementation prioritized measurement and communication of Management KPIs, generation of root cause and waterfall analysis, and creation of repeatable analyses for executive review.
The LLamasoft Supply Chain Guru configuration focused on a DC network optimization model designed to minimize logistics cost while maximizing customer service for tactical and operational planning within LLamasoft Supply Chain Guru. Functional capabilities implemented included management KPI dashboards, waterfall analysis workflows, KPI harmonization across markets and functions, and explicit linking of management level KPIs to operational KPIs to support target setting and action identification.
Operational deployment ran across adidas Europe supply chain planning and logistics, feeding monthly Europe SCM Executive Review meetings that covered service, capacity, and cost performance and that communicated outcomes to Global SCM. Analytics and forecasting were handled in parallel by a DC capacity control tool built in MicroStrategy for inbound, inventory, and outbound projections, with reporting and manual handoffs used to align MicroStrategy outputs to LLamasoft-driven tactical scenarios.
Governance and organizational change centered on standardizing KPI definitions, establishing a target setting process, and instituting the monthly executive review cadence for cross-functional decision making. The program included recruitment, training, and development of team trainees, construction of the department BI landscape with MicroStrategy training and reporting automation, and optimization of Office 365 collaboration tools through a defined communication framework and user training to support sustained operational use.
